Job Summary and Responsibilities

Specialize in serving patients with and without AIDS who require end of life care, including those with ALS or Huntington’s disease.

Work with both the outpatient program serving 320 individuals and the 35 bed inpatient program.

Collaborate with a multidisciplinary team of professionals including therapists, social workers, nursing assistants, and dietary staff.

Provide around-the-clock nursing care focused on the needs of the patient and the people in the patient’s life.

Respect and honor social and cultural diversity, actively working with families and loved ones to honor special wishes and needs during the patient’s stay.

Support patients facing the end of life medically, emotionally, and spiritually in an environment that emphasizes quality of life.

Clinicians treat the whole person, not just the diagnosis.

Job Requirements

Current Washington State licensure as an RN

CPR certification required every two years

Graduation from an accredited nursing school approved by the Washington State Board of Nursing

Understanding of chemical dependency

Excellent communication skills

Understanding of HIV/AIDS disease progression

Excellent counseling/psycho-social skills
